Почему org.junit.Assert при вызове не красит кейсы в TeamCity?

Имеется тест под Maven.
вот кейсы
@Test
    public void aTest(){
    msg.error("a test failed by me");
}
 @Test
    public void bTest()
    {
        Assert.fail("Assertion is null"); 
    }

msg.error легирует сообщение с помощью Build Script Interaction with TeamCity. сообщение выдается красным цветом. кейс краснеет
Assert.fail - также выдает сообщение красного цвета, но тест при этом не краснеет

84fe9f611f6d4bac89a36076b6354d27.PNG

Пробовал через Logger.error(""), но кейс все равно не фейлится.
никакой assert не красит кейс.

Подскажите, пожалуйста, в чем может быть причина?

тест запускаю mvn clean verify
  • Вопрос задан
  • 264 просмотра
Решения вопроса 1
@tsovak Автор вопроса
Build Script Interaction with TeamCity блочит потоки от junit. можно либо Build Script Interaction with TeamCity, либо junit юзать
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ы